Job description

Trusted litigation services for protection of elders and their legacies

Assisting both offices, our litigation paralegals play a vital role in the business by assisting other paralegals, case managers, attorneys, and administrative staff in all areas related to litigation and their overall role with the firm. This is a hybrid position with an option to go fully remote so long as KPIs are met.

Salary and Comp: $30-$60/hour based on experience and performance; competitive benefits including unlimited PTO, 401(k) safe harbor matching, health insurance (medical, dental, vision), and life insurance.

Responsibilities

The paralegal monitors and reports on the status of cases and identifies matters that are outside of established deadlines and timeframes for critical milestones.

  • Proactively manages assigned cases from inception through close or trial.
  • Can triage, sort and reprioritize quickly.
  • Manages all phases of a matter within the parameters set forth by the firm.
  • Ability to manage and execute all responsibilities for an active matter. This includes, but is not limited to electronic filings, document preparation and editing, legal research, and shepardizing, as necessary.
  • Organize all case-related information for each matter so that it is easily identifiable to the entire team.
  • Properly calendars and manages deadlines and reminders to ensure the success of the entire team.
  • Conduct regular meetings with responsible attorneys and support staff to ensure tasks are being communicated and completed timely.
  • Understands the cadence, strategy and nature of each assigned matter.
  • This includes the understanding of “next steps” and how to “manage up” to ensure that you are always at least five steps ahead.
Qualifications
  • Five (5)+ years supporting attorneys who manage trusts and estate litigation matters.
  • Actively assisted attorney in preparing for a minimum of twenty-five (25) depositions and 5 trials – organizing, saving and uploading evidence for virtual depositions.
  • Deep knowledge and understanding of the Probate Code, CRC, and CCP.
  • Ability to proactively run a case from inception through trial within minimal supervision.
  • Tech savvy — able to use Adobe with ease. Knows how to OCR, bates stamp and upload evidence into Trial Director application and efile.
  • Proficient in MS Office suites.
  • Comfortable with meeting minimum billable requirements and time entry systems.
  • Team player.
